| Description | Jupyter Enterprise Gateway launches remote Jupyter Notebook kernels across distributed clusters like Apache Spark, Kubernetes, and Docker Swarm. In versions prior to 3.3.0, the server interpolates untrusted environment variables (e.g., KERNEL_XXX) into Kubernetes manifests without YAML-aware escaping, enabling YAML injection attacks. Attackers can inject new fields, overwrite critical fields (e.g., duplicate securityContext keys, where the last one prevails), and inject document boundaries (--- for new documents, ... for end-of-document) to generate multiple resources, potentially creating arbitrary types, such as privileged pods. The Jinja2 template for the Kubernetes manifest contains several kernel_xxx variables, such as kernel_working_dir that are used when rendering the manifest and are all vectors for YAML injection. This issue has been fixed in version 3.3.0. |
